+ | == Function == | ||
+ | [https://www.uniprot.org/uniprot/MYTR_MITCE MYTR_MITCE] Ca(2+)-dependent bioluminescence photoprotein. Displays an emission peak at 470 nm (blue light). Trace amounts of calcium ion trigger the intramolecular oxidation of the chromophore, coelenterazine into coelenteramide and CO(2) with the concomitant emission of light. | ||
